Responsibilities

  • Manage and develop regional stumpage harvesting program, including sales to external markets
  • Identify and purchase tracts of standing timber to meet company harvesting objectives
  • Identify and develop new dedicated logging/hauling capacity
  • Develop and maintain productive relationships with loggers harvesting Enviva stumpage tracts
  • Uphold and maintain positive representation of Enviva’s values with suppliers and within the local industry and community
  • Maintain intimate knowledge of stumpage logger operating capacity, and work in conjunction to maximize harvest production while balancing costs/weather/tract/market factors
  • Ensure logger harvest/delivery plans consistently satisfy supply demands defined by Regional Fiber Supply Manager
  • Manage and monitor product merchandising & marketing on stumpage tracts to meet/exceed tract purchase goals.
  • Ensure stumpage loggers provide current and accurate contractual, insurance, and stumpage tract harvest documentation/requirements to administrative staff
  • Provide required tract purchase requisition/setup information to administrative staff to ensure timely stumpage and harvesting payment
  • Perform required forestry/sustainability related field audits
  • Perform stumpage tract related field work (mark boundary lines, collect and monitor delivery tickets and log books, ensure adequate logging best practices during harvest, address access road and miscellaneous landowner concerns, occasional timber tract cruising, etc)
